Camada de Enlace - Introdução

Neste capitulo, estudaremos os principios de projeto da
segunda camada, a camada de enlace ...
Camada de Enlace - Introdução

Neste capitulo, estudaremos os principios de projeto da
segunda camada, a camada de enlace ...
Camada de Enlace - Introdução

A caracteristica de um canal que o torna semelhante a um fio
e fato de que os bits são entr...
Camada de Enlace - Introdução

Você poderá pensar que esse problema e tao trivial
Circuitos de comunicação produzem erros ...
Camada de Enlace - Questões de Projeto

Funções Específicas
Fornecer uma interface de servico bem definida a camada
de red...
Camada de Enlace - Questões de Projeto

Questões de Projeto;
Para alcancar esses objetivos, a camada de enlace de
dados re...
Camada de Enlace - Questões de Projeto
Camada de Enlace - Questões de Projeto

Embora este capitulo trate enlace de dados, muitos
dos principios, como o controle...
Camada de Enlace - Questões de Projeto

Em muitas redes, essas funções são encontradas
apenas nas camadas superiores e nao...
Camada de Enlace - Questões de Projeto
Modelo de Referência OSI
Open Systems Interconnections criado pela ISO
(Internation...
Camada de Enlace - Questões de Projeto
Camada Enlace
Acessos aos meios
• Organização dos bits em grupos lógicos de informa...
Camada de Enlace - Serviços Oferecidos
Enquadramento e acesso ao enlace:
●
encapsula datagrama num quadro incluindo
cabeça...
Camada de Enlace - Serviços Oferecidos
Controle de Fluxo:
●

compatibilizar taxas de produção e consumo de
quadros entre r...
Camada de Enlace - Serviços Oferecidos
Controle de Fluxo:
●

compatibilizar taxas de produção e consumo de
quadros entre r...
Camada de Enlace - Serviços Oferecidos

Correção de Erros:
●
mecanismo que permite que o receptor localize e
corrija o err...
Camada de Enlace - Serviços Oferecidos
Camada de Enlace - Serviços Oferecidos
A camada de enlace de dados pode ser projetada de
modo a oferecer diversos servicos...
Camada de Enlace - Serviços Oferecidos
Servico sem conexão e sem confirmação é
apropriada:
Quando a taxa de erros e muito ...
Camada de Enlace - Serviços Oferecidos
Servico sem conexão com confirmação
Nao ha conexoes logicas sendo usadas, mas cada
...
Camada de Enlace - Serviços Oferecidos
Serviço orientado a conexões com confirmação
As transferências passam por tres fase...
Upcoming SlideShare
Loading in …5
×

Aula redes camada de enlace

649 views
531 views

Published on

0 Comments
0 Likes
Statistics
Notes
  • Be the first to comment

  • Be the first to like this

No Downloads
Views
Total views
649
On SlideShare
0
From Embeds
0
Number of Embeds
0
Actions
Shares
0
Downloads
19
Comments
0
Likes
0
Embeds 0
No embeds

No notes for slide

Aula redes camada de enlace

  1. 1. Camada de Enlace - Introdução Neste capitulo, estudaremos os principios de projeto da segunda camada, a camada de enlace de dados.
  2. 2. Camada de Enlace - Introdução Neste capitulo, estudaremos os principios de projeto da segunda camada, a camada de enlace de dados. algoritmos que permitem uma comunicacao eficiente e confiavel entre dois computadores adjacentes no nivel da camada de enlace de dados ● Chamamos adjacentes, duas maquinas estao fisicamente conectadas por meio de um canal de comunicação que funciona conceitual mente como um fio (por exemplo, um cabo coaxial,uma linha telefonica ou um canal sem fio ponto a ponto) ●
  3. 3. Camada de Enlace - Introdução A caracteristica de um canal que o torna semelhante a um fio e fato de que os bits são entregues na ordem exata em que são enviados.
  4. 4. Camada de Enlace - Introdução Você poderá pensar que esse problema e tao trivial Circuitos de comunicação produzem erros ocasionais ● Apresentam taxa de dados finita, e ha um retardo de propagação diferente de zero entre o momento em que o bit e enviado e o momento em que ele e recebido; ● Os protocolos usados para comunicacoes devem levar todos esses fatores em consideração
  5. 5. Camada de Enlace - Questões de Projeto Funções Específicas Fornecer uma interface de servico bem definida a camada de rede. ● Lidar com erros de transmissão ● Regular o fluxo de dados, de tal forma que receptores lentos não sejam atropelados por transmissores rapidos. ●
  6. 6. Camada de Enlace - Questões de Projeto Questões de Projeto; Para alcancar esses objetivos, a camada de enlace de dados recebe os pacotes da camada de rede e os encapsula em quadros para transmissão Cada quadro contem um cabeçalho (header) de quadro, um campo de carga util, que conterá o pacote, e um final (trailer) de quadro. O gerenciamento de quadros constitui o núcleo das atividades da camada de enlace de dados.
  7. 7. Camada de Enlace - Questões de Projeto
  8. 8. Camada de Enlace - Questões de Projeto Embora este capitulo trate enlace de dados, muitos dos principios, como o controle de erros e o controle de fluxo, são encontrados em outros protocolos.
  9. 9. Camada de Enlace - Questões de Projeto Em muitas redes, essas funções são encontradas apenas nas camadas superiores e nao na camada de enlace de dados. Independente de onde elas são encontradas, os principios sao quase identicos, e entao nao importa realmente o lugar em que os estudamos. Na camada de enlace eles surgem com frequência em sua forma mais simples e mais pura, o que faz dessa camada um bom lugar para examiná-los em detalhes.
  10. 10. Camada de Enlace - Questões de Projeto Modelo de Referência OSI Open Systems Interconnections criado pela ISO (International Organization for Standardization) Objetivos: • Reduzir a complexidade • Padronizar as interfaces • Facilitar a engenharia modular • Garantir a interoperabilidade • Acelerar a evolução • Reduzir conflitos entre equipamentos • Simplificar o desenvolvimento
  11. 11. Camada de Enlace - Questões de Projeto Camada Enlace Acessos aos meios • Organização dos bits em grupos lógicos de informações chamados de frames ou quadros. • Fornece transferência de dados entre os meios • Responsável pelo endereçamento físico e topologia de rede • Possui funções de notificação de erros e controle de fluxo • Função de identificar fisicamente os hosts em uma rede • Exemplos: LAN: Ethernet, IEEE 802.3/802.2, etc WAN: Frame Relay, HDLC, PPP, ATM etc
  12. 12. Camada de Enlace - Serviços Oferecidos Enquadramento e acesso ao enlace: ● encapsula datagrama num quadro incluindo cabeçalho e cauda, ● implementa acesso ao canal se meio for compartilhado, ● endereços físicos são usados em cabeçalhos de quadros para identificar origem e destino de quadros em enlaces multiponto ● Entrega confiável: ● Pouco usada em fibra óptica, cabo coaxial e alguns tipos de pares trançados devido a taxas de erro de bit muito baixas. ● Usada em enlaces de rádio, onde a meta é reduzir erros assim evitando a retransmissão fim a fim.
  13. 13. Camada de Enlace - Serviços Oferecidos Controle de Fluxo: ● compatibilizar taxas de produção e consumo de quadros entre remetentes e receptores Deteção de Erros: ● erros são causados por atenuação do sinal e por ruído ● receptor deteta presença de erros ● receptor sinaliza ao remetente para retransmissão, ou simplesmente descarta o quadro em erro �
  14. 14. Camada de Enlace - Serviços Oferecidos Controle de Fluxo: ● compatibilizar taxas de produção e consumo de quadros entre remetentes e receptores Deteção de Erros: ● erros são causados por atenuação do sinal e por ruído ● receptor deteta presença de erros ● receptor sinaliza ao remetente para retransmissão, ou simplesmente descarta o quadro em erro �
  15. 15. Camada de Enlace - Serviços Oferecidos Correção de Erros: ● mecanismo que permite que o receptor localize e corrija o erro sem precisar da retransmissão
  16. 16. Camada de Enlace - Serviços Oferecidos
  17. 17. Camada de Enlace - Serviços Oferecidos A camada de enlace de dados pode ser projetada de modo a oferecer diversos servicos, que podem variar de sistema para sistema. Três possibilidades razoaveis oferecidas com frequência são: Servico sem conexao e sem confirmação ● Servico sem conexao com confirmação ● Servico orientado a conexões com confirmação ●
  18. 18. Camada de Enlace - Serviços Oferecidos Servico sem conexão e sem confirmação é apropriada: Quando a taxa de erros e muito baixa, e a recuperação fica a cargo de camadas mais altas. ● Para o trafego em tempo real, no qual, a exemplo da fala humana, os dados atrasados causam mais problemas que dados recebidos com falhas. ● A maior parte das LANs utiliza serviços sem conexão e sem confirmação na camada de enlace de dados.
  19. 19. Camada de Enlace - Serviços Oferecidos Servico sem conexão com confirmação Nao ha conexoes logicas sendo usadas, mas cada quadro enviado e individualmente confirmado. Dessa forma, o transmissor sabe se um quadro chegou corretamente ou nao. Caso nao tenha chegado dentro de um intervalo de tempo especifico, o quadro podera ser enviado outra vez. Esse servico e util em canais não confiáveis, como os sistemas sem fio.
  20. 20. Camada de Enlace - Serviços Oferecidos Serviço orientado a conexões com confirmação As transferências passam por tres fases distintas. Conexao e estabelecida, fazendo-se ambos os lados inicializarem as variaveis e os contadores necessarios para controlar os quadros que sao recebidos e os que não são ● Quadros sao realmente transmitidos. ● Conexao e desfeita, liberando-se as variáveis, os buffers e os outros recursos usados para mantê-la ●

×